Iranian President, FM Dar discuss bilateral ties

Foreign Minister Ishaq Dar called on Iranian President Dr. Seyyed Ebrahim Raisi in Islamabad today and discussed bilateral relations as well as regional and global developments.

They emphasized the importance of enhanced efforts to further consolidate bilateral relations in diverse fields.

They affirmed commitment to peace and constructive dialogue for resolving regional challenges.
